SE3 Labs Co-Founded by Daniel Cremers Featured in the New York Times
Driving Innovation in Germany’s Defense Technology
A recent New York Times article highlights SE3 Labs, a Munich-based start-up co-founded by MCML Director Daniel Cremers, as part of a broader look at Germany’s efforts to strengthen its defense capabilities through innovation and emerging technologies.
The article explores the growing role of technology start-ups in Germany’s defense sector and the development of new AI-driven systems. SE3 Labs contributes to this emerging ecosystem with spatial intelligence technology that enables autonomous systems to understand and navigate their surroundings, including in environments where GPS is unreliable or unavailable.
